Cliente MySQL usando SSH no Debian 6

1 - Instalar o MySQL Query Browser e o Putty;

2 - No Putty:
a) Vá em Connection --> SSH --> Tunnels;
b) Informe em "Source port" o valor "7777' (porta local que direcionará para a porta "3306" no servidor. A porta 3306 é considerada como padrão na maioria das instalações do MySQL);
c) Informe em "Destination" o valor "127.0.0.1:3306" (conectará localmente no servidor remoto na porta padrão 3306);
d) Clique em "Add" (note que em "Forwarded ports" aparecerá o valor "L7777 127.0.0.1:3306"):



e) Agora vá em "Session" para criar a configuração de conexão com o servidor SSH (informe conforme a seguir, substituindo o "Host Name" informado como "XXX.XXX.XXX.XXX" pelo IP do seu host remoto ou pelo nome do referido host):

Quando a sessão SSH for aberta, um aviso alertando sobre a segurança da chave rsa2 será exibido (já que não existe a chave no host). Talvez será preciso gerar o par de chaves RSA (pesquise no Google como fazer isso no Debian 6). Em seguida, será mostrado um terminal que pedirá o login de usuário e a respectiva senha:



3) Para usar efetivamente, depois de conectado através do Putty, o MySQL Query Browser agora poderá conectar com o tunel SSH criado com a ajuda do Putty. Insira os seguintes dados na janela de conexão do MySQL Query Browser:
a) Endereço do servidor: 127.0.0.1;
b) Porta usada pelo túnel SSH (conforme visto na configuração do Putty): 7777;
c) Nome e senha de usuário do banco de dados no servidor remoto;
d) Clique em "Connect" e pronto (conforme mostrado a seguir)!



Comentários

Postagens mais visitadas deste blog

Alterando página inicial "localhost" no Xampp

Configurando o BIND9 e o Apache2 para vários domínios